Route to Success: An American Dream Tale is an autobiography of an African child who grew up in a small village in Cote dIvoire. Unlike his own children he was born under banana trees. Before and after his birth no medical attention was ever given to his mother or to him. Despite the limited opportunities for a child during the postcolonial years his parents thought that the future of their child was to be assimilated to Western culture. Hence at six years old the child was sent to school away from his native and natural environment. This early decision of his parents enrolling him in school led him to successfully complete his education in Cote dIvoire and later in North America.
